In honor of Shopping Month, and in a move aimed at recruiting new subscribers, Apple announced yesterday (Saturday) that it is allowing for a free subscription for five months at no cost to its music service, Apple Music.
You can receive the gift as long as you have not registered in the past, and provided you download the Shazam app from the app store.
How It Works?
After installation, open the app and try to identify a song that is playing in your background.
Later, Shazam will offer you to open the song identified by Apple Music at the bottom of the screen - click on the option and then a small message will appear with "TRY NOW" (try now), with an offer to join the service for free for five months.
The offer can be redeemed until January 17, 2021, but it is also worth remembering that at the end of the trial period, Apple will automatically charge you for the service each month, at a cost of NIS 19.90 for a single subscription, or NIS 29.90 for a family subscription. This means that if you do not intend to pay for the service in the future, you should mark a reminder in your diary.
